

India A and Bangladesh A played in the Asia Cup semis. However, with a strong batting and bowling attack, India A won the match by 51 runs. Bangladesh A won the toss and elected to bowl first. However, they failed to stop India with a low score. In the first inning, India A scored 211 runs with the loss of 10 wickets in 49.1 overs. In the second inning, India also performed exceptionally well.
Moreover, Nishant Sindhu took five wickets and helped the team win the match. With this win, India A secured its place in the finals. In the finals, India will face Pakistan. Earlier, Pakistan defeated Sri Lanka by 60 runs in the first semifinal. The two biggest rivals in cricket are going to play in the final again. Furthermore, the match will be interesting to watch. India A Innings In Asia Cup Semis
Sai Sudharsan and Abhishek Sharma opened the inning for the team. However, both players gave a good start to the team. Sai Sudharsan scored 21 runs in 24 balls. Akbar Ali caught him on the ball from Tanzim Hasan Sakib. Moreover, Abhishek Sharma scored 36 runs in 63 balls. Tanzim Hasan caught him on the ball from Rakibul Hasan.
Nikin Jose came to bat at number three. He scored 17 runs in 29 balls. Zakir Hasan caught him on the ball from Saif Hassan. Yash Dhull is the star player of the match. He came to bat at number four. He scored 66 off 85 balls. Rakibul Hasan caught him on the ball from Ripon Mondol. Nishant Sindhu came to bat at number five. He scored five runs in 16 balls. Tanzid Hasan caught him on the ball from Rakibul Hasan. India scored 211 runs with the loss of 10 wickets. However, Bangladesh A failed to chase the target and lost the match.

Bangladesh A Innings In Asia Cup Semis
Mohammad Naim and Tanzid Hasan started the inning for the team. Both players played well and gave a good start to the team. But the middle order of the team collapsed. Mohammad Naim scored 38 runs in 40 balls. Manav Suthar bowled him. Tanzid Hasan scored 51 runs in 56 balls. Nikin Jose caught him on the ball from Nishant Sindhu. Zakir Hasan came to bat at number three. He scored five runs in 11 balls. Manav Suthar bowled him. Saif Hassan came to bat at number four. He scored 22 runs in 24 balls. Nikin Jose caught him on the ball of Abhishek Sharma.
Openers gave a good start to the team but the batting lineup failed after them. In 34.2 overs the whole team was all out. India A beat Bangladesh A by 51 runs in the Asia Cup Semis.
